How to make it

  • To get the "perfect" carve from you turkey breast, run your knife down the inside of the breast bone, then run it around the bottom of the breast until you can loosen the whole piece of meat.
  • Slice the "hunk" of breast meat into serving size portions and lay out on the turkey platter.
  • Cut off the legs and wings and place them around the breast slices.
  • Serve!
